TECHNICAL FIELD
[0001] The application belongs to the technical field of automobile air conditioning equipment, and particularly relates to a vane adjusting piece, an air outlet assembly and an automobile. BACKGROUND
[0002] The automobile is internally provided with a plurality of air conditioning air outlets, and each air outlet is provided with an air outlet assembly. Passengers can adjust the air volume and air direction of the air conditioning air outlet by adjusting the air outlet assembly, so as to meet the passengers' own needs and improve the riding comfort.
[0003] In the prior art, the air outlet assembly comprises a plurality of synchronously rotating vanes and a control handle for manually controlling the rotation of the vanes. In order to increase the beauty and simplicity of the interior of the automobile, the control handle is designed to be small in size, which is not conducive to the operation of the passengers. [0037] like Figures 1 to 4 As shown, a specific embodiment of this application provides a blade adjustment component 100, including a knob 2 and an anti-slip structure 1, wherein the knob 2 is connected to the blade 200 and rotates synchronously, and the outer wall surface of the knob 2 forms at least an opening direction touch area 3 and / or a closing direction touch area 4; the anti-slip structure 1 is covered and disposed within the opening direction touch area 3 and / or the closing direction touch area 4.
[0038] The car's air conditioning vents are equipped with an air vent assembly 1000, which includes multiple synchronously rotating blades 200. When all blades 200 close the vent, the air conditioning vent is closed. When an air outlet channel is formed between adjacent blades 200, the air conditioning vent is open, and the direction of the air outlet channel determines the airflow direction. Switching between the open and closed states of the air conditioning vent, as well as adjusting the airflow direction when the vent is open, is achieved through the rotation of the blades 200. A knob 2, fixedly connected to and synchronously rotating with the blades 200, is the control element for passengers to adjust the blades 200. To avoid affecting the aesthetics of the car's interior, the knob 2 is designed to be small, making it difficult for passengers to find, especially the knob 2 located at the ceiling air vent, which is even more difficult to locate visually due to the dim lighting inside the car. In this application, by providing an anti-slip structure 1 on the dial 2, passengers can directly locate the dial 2 by touch, thereby improving the convenience of operating the adjustment blade 200.

[0043] As shown in FIG. 1, Figure 5 In some embodiments, the blade adjusting piece 100 further includes a connecting seat 5, the connecting seat 5 includes a base end and a connecting end, the base end is fixedly connected with the blade 200, and the connecting end is connected with the knob 2, in other words, the connecting seat 5 and the knob 2 are assembled together to form the blade adjusting piece 100, since the knob 2 needs to be processed with the anti-slip structure 1, the production process of the knob 2 is relatively complex, and the connecting seat 5 does not need to be processed additionally, and the production difficulty of the blade adjusting piece 100 is reduced by processing the connecting seat 5 which does not need to be processed additionally and the knob 2 which needs to be processed additionally separately, thereby improving the production efficiency of the blade adjusting piece 100.
[0044] Preferably, the base end of the connecting seat 5 is integrally formed with the blade 200, and the production efficiency of the blade adjusting piece 100 is further improved by integrally forming the connecting seat 5 which does not need to be processed additionally with the blade 200.
[0045] Optionally, the knob 2 is detachably connected with the connecting seat 5. Since the anti-skid structure 1 will be worn after long-term use, the detachable connection between the knob 2 and the connecting seat 5 can realize the renewal of the anti-skid structure 1 by replacing only the knob 2 without replacing the entire blade adjusting piece 100, thereby reducing the maintenance cost in the later use process.
